How do I use an event calendar plugin in WordPress?

Using an event calendar plugin in WordPress is a great way to keep track of all the events happening in your community or organization. You can easily add new events, edit existing events, and manage all of the event details.

If you’re new to event calendar plugins, our recommended option is Events. It’s free and easy to use, and it has a variety of features to help you manage your events.

Once you’ve installed and set up Events, you can start adding events by clicking the “add an event” button on the plugin’s main page. You can add new events by entering the details in the form, or you can use the event template to quickly create an event.

1. Log in to your WordPress site.

2. In the left-hand sidebar, hover over the ” Events ” link and click on ” Add New “.

3. Enter the event details in the ” Title ” and ” Description ” fields.

4. In the ” Event Date ” field, enter the date of the event. You can also enter a start and end time for the event in the ” Start Time ” and ” End Time ” fields.

5. If you want to repeat the event, select the appropriate option from the ” Repeat Event ” drop-down menu.

6. Click on the ” Publish ” button to publish your event.

Once you’ve added an event, you can manage the details of the event by clicking the “edit event” button. You can edit the title, description, start and end dates, and more.

You can also add images and links to additional information about the event.

Finally, you can manage all of the event details by clicking the “manage events” button. This will allow you to add new attendees, change the event location, and more.
